For a $100 pair of eyeglasses, you could pay using your own money, or pay with your HSA or FSA card. When you use your HSA or FSA card, since the money comes out of your pretax account, that same pair of eyeglasses now costs you $70. It’s like having a 30%* off coupon every time you use your card. The Financial Services Authority (FSA) website has not been updated since 2013 when the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) and the Prudential Regulation Authority (PRA) were formed. In May 2019 the FSA website was turned off. You can access FSA content via the National Web Archives fsa.gov.uk site.
